What does a Väskmakare do? – Tasks and work environment
A Väskmakare works with manufacturing, repairing, and sometimes designing bags made from various materials such as leather, textiles, and synthetics. Tasks often include pattern construction, cutting, sewing, and assembling hardware and other details. The work can be manual or machine-assisted, where precision and accuracy are crucial for the final result. The work environment varies between small craft ateliers and larger industrial settings, but common to the profession is that it requires patience and an eye for details.
Salary development over time
Väskmakare have experienced a positive salary development in recent years. In 2022, the average salary was 27,700 SEK per month, which increased to 29 600 in 2023. In 2024, the average salary has risen further to 30 400. This corresponds to a total increase of approximately 9.7% over three years. The salary increase can partly be explained by increased demand for craftsmanship skills, inflation, and general adjustments within the industry. Although the profession is relatively niche, increased awareness of sustainability and interest in unique, handmade products have contributed to a stabilization and cautious increase in salary levels.

Education and qualifications
To work as a Väskmakare, a high school education in textiles, leather, or crafts is often required, supplemented with practical experience and sometimes specialized courses. Many Väskmakare develop their skills through apprenticeships or internships, focusing on craftsmanship and material knowledge. It is also common to combine formal education with self-study and personal training to master the techniques required for the profession.

Competition and challenges
The profession of Väskmakare is relatively niche, meaning competition for available positions can be significant, especially in smaller towns or with well-established brands. The lack of larger educational pathways and the high level of craftsmanship required mean that recent graduates sometimes need to demonstrate considerable perseverance to establish themselves in the profession. At the same time, there is a growing market for sustainable and handmade products, which can benefit the profession. The challenge lies in balancing traditional techniques with adapting to new materials, machinery, and design trends.

Career paths and future prospects
After three to five years as a Väskmakare, many can advance to more independent roles, such as team leader, product developer, or specialized craftsman within a larger company. There are also opportunities to start one's own business or work with exclusive brands and design houses. The profession has a total of 1,437 available jobs, but according to the Swedish Public Employment Service’s forecast, no specific outlook is provided due to limited data. However, demand for craftsmanship skills and sustainable production is expected to contribute to stable opportunities for those willing to specialize and develop their skills.

About the data
All information displayed on this page is based on data from the Swedish Central Bureau of Statistics (SCB), the Swedish Tax Agency and the Swedish employment agency. Learn more about our data and data sources here.
All figures are gross salaries, meaning salaries before tax. The average salary, or mean salary, is calculated by adding up the total salary for all individuals within the profession and dividing it by the number of individuals. For specific job categories, we have also considered various criteria such as experience and education.
Profession Bagmaker has the SSYK code 8159, which we use to match against the SCB database to obtain the latest salary statistics.
